How Does Hapbee Smart Pad work to make you sleep better?

The Theory behind the Hapbee Sleep Pillow is that certain receptors in the brain, such as the MT1 receptor, are activated by melatonin and other sleep molecules. The Sleep Pillow mimics the actions of these molecules by emitting ultra-low frequency vibrations at the precise resonance level of the molecule or receptor in question. These vibrations have the same effect on the MT1 receptor as melatonin but without the side effects or concerns associated with taking melatonin supplements.

Different modes or blends use various combinations of signals to achieve different effects, such as those of THC, CBD, adenosine, and melatonin. In addition to melatonin, other hormones such as progesterone, estrogen, testosterone, and cortisol also play positive or negative roles in sleep

 

How Do You Use A Hapbee Smart Sleep Pad?

Simple.

To use the Hapbee Smart Sleep Pad, turn it on and select the desired effect and duration in the app. Once you’ve made your selection, close the app, turn off your phone, and place the pad inside your pillowcase or under your pillow. Then, simply relax and go to sleep! When placed in sleep mode, Hapbee will disable haptics (vibrations) and automatically power down at the end of the selected duration.

This brings me to these links that Hapbee scientifically cite in support of their work, I’ve only skimmed the abstracts and I don’t claim to be a scientist. These studies move towards proving both general and specific effects on biological systems.

3 studies showing that waveforms can selectively stimulate biological systems are shown below, although note that Butters appears to have connections with Hapbee

  1. [Butters 2014] Using a signal derived from the small molecule taxane paclitaxel.  An ulRFE signal was able to promote tubulin polymerization as effectively as a commercially available taxane.
  2. [Butters 2017] Using a signal derived from a small interfering RNA for the MAA7 enzyme in the algae model system Chlamydomonas Reinhardtii. Algae exposed to the ulRFE signal selectively reduced growth rates through the expected pathway.
  3. [Ulasoz 2017] Using a signal derived from the siRNA of ep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R). Cells exposed to this EGFR siRNA ulRFE signal saw a 30–70% reduction of EGFR mRNA expression and ~60% reduction in EGFR protein expression compared to control-treated cells.

Organisation & History

Hapee is a publicly listed company whose major shareholder is Emulatetx, the latter did the original work in this area and over 18 years produced the patented technology that Hapbee uses.

Some commenters on this product have links to the company. For example, Dave Asprey is on the advisory board of Hapbee. I have no links with the company other than to produce this review.

Hapbee was publically announced on 17 Feb 2020 and raised over $500,000 of funding via an Indiegogo campaign with over 1,000 backers. A creditable $215,000 was raised on the first day. As of 17 Mar 2023, it has a market capitalization of over CAD$ 11.6 million.

Hapbee originally offered a large circular ring that could be placed around the neck, head, or under a pillow. However, the second-generation Smart Sleep Pad is a superior format as it easily slips under or into a pillow.

Hapbee Smart Sleep Pad Specifications

Here are the basic specifications of the Hapbee Sleep Pad

  • Size: 11.5” x 15.5” x .5″, just smaller than a typical pillow (image above)
  • Battery Life: 40 hours (5 or 6 nights’ sleep)
  • Frequency: 0-22KHz (FCC Certified)
  • Recharge: Cannot be used when recharging
  • Safety: The product meets or exceeds all relevant safety standards. The ultra-low frequency signals used are significantly lower than those on your smartphone.
  • Bluetooth: Hapbee can be set to automatically turn Bluetooth once you have set it running for the night.
  • Recommended distance from the body: maximum of 7 inches
  • Temperature: Hapbee neither heats nor cools you. It produces no heat.
  • Aeroplane use-compliant: Yes, it’s allowed to be used inflight and there is a flight mode.
  • Waterproof: No
  • Care Instructions: Do not immerse it in water, and do not put it in a washing machine. Spot Clean only
  • Storage Instructions: Fold. Do not roll

This class of wearable products is loosely referred to as neurostimulation products. As a result, a wide range of products could be classified as competitors, such as Philips Sleepband / Smart Sleep; Dreem 2 headband, Muse S, Muse 2, Neorhythm and the Apollo Mood Altering wearable. However, within the specific class of consumer-grade, low-wavelength electromagnetic signal emitters, Hapbee claims to have patent protection. So, it’s unclear to what degree technically similar products exist or could ever exist. It appears that directly competing products cannot exist.
